Indonesian Peanut Roll-Ups |
|
 |
Prep Time: 10 Minutes Cook Time: 0 Minutes |
Ready In: 10 Minutes Servings: 2 |
|
I love these! I am always looking for new and interesting meals to bring for lunch. My father started making these a while ago - I don't know where he got the recipe but I love it. Ingredients:
1 tablespoon vegetable oil |
1 teaspoon vegetable oil |
2 tablespoons green cabbage, shredded |
1 tablespoon onion, chopped |
1 cup cooked brown rice |
1/3 cup peanuts, without skins, chopped |
1/3 cup raisins |
1 1/2 teaspoons light soy sauce |
1 teaspoon curry powder |
1/2 teaspoon honey |
2 large whole wheat tortillas |
romaine lettuce |
Directions:
1. Heat 1 teaspoon oil in a skillet and saute cabbage and onions about 5 minutes - set aside to cool. 2. Combine the rice, cabbage, onion, peanuts, and raisins in a bowl. 3. Whisk together the soy sauce, remaining oil, curry powder and honey in a small bowl. Pour this over the rice mixture and combine well. 4. Lay tortilla on a flat surface. Put some romaine lettuce on the tortilla. 5. Put 1/2 the filling on the tortilla and roll up, burrito-style. 6. If you are packing this for a later lunch, put a little water on the rolled ends and wrap the roll-up in plastic wrap. It will stay together when unwrapped. |
